Problem

Existing elevator car position detection devices are prone to erroneous detection due to voltage generation from disturbance electromagnetic waves, which can prevent normal detection of the presence or absence of a plate.

Innovation Solution

An elevator car position detection sensor system comprising a first coil to output an excitation magnetic field, a second coil on the opposite side, a shield wall to shield the plate's end portion, and a determination circuit to determine the phase of the alternating-current voltage corresponding to the excitation magnetic field frequency, allowing accurate detection of the plate's presence or absence based on phase differences.

Data Source

PatentUS11472665B2Elevator car position detection sensor that determines a phase of an alternating-current voltage corresponding to a frequency of an excitation magnetic field
Publication Date: 2022.10.18 MITSUBISHI ELECTRIC CORP

AI summary

To provide an elevator car position detection sensor capable of suppressing erroneous detection of presence or absence of a plate. The elevator car position detection sensor includes a first coil provided to one of an elevator car and a hoistway and configured to output an excitation magnetic field to a plate provided to the other of the elevator car and the hoistway; a second coil provided on an opposite side of the first coil relative to the plate; a shield wall configured to shield an end portion of the plate located closer to one of the car and the hoistway; and a determination circuit configured to determine a phase of an alternating-current voltage corresponding to a frequency of the excitation magnetic field output from the first coil at an alternating-current voltage generated across the second coil.
